Transaction 602f5ce622e08bcd14f1d7b725d23eb41ca5fc5af8b7cbd3ec95ec4bfad3b7af

4 Input
2 Outputs
  • 602f5ce622e08bcd14f1d7b725d23eb41ca5fc5af8b7cbd3ec95ec4bfad3b7af:0
  • value  15503171
    address  3KwejDUcCLhiSwU75DcDfkg2p6Bbo4xEJR
  • 602f5ce622e08bcd14f1d7b725d23eb41ca5fc5af8b7cbd3ec95ec4bfad3b7af:1
  • value  998978
    address  353513FKUGrXhGcSwpnvPma6btn4G5cgpV